Frequently Asked Questions about Hesperia
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Hesperia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Hesperia ranges from $379 to $2,700 with an average monthly rent of $1,252.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Hesperia c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Hesperia range from $439 to $3,500.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,449.
How expensive are Hesperia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 23 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Hesperia on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$540 to $2,375 - averaging $1,676 for the location.
